Reasons for interruption during high-efficiency energy-saving multi-stage pump drainage

The reasons for interruption in pumping water using a high-efficiency, energy-saving multi-stage pump can be attributed to several factors, all of which may affect the normal operation of the pump, causing it to fail to pump water continuously.
1. Power Supply Issues: Unstable or interrupted power supply is a common cause of multi-stage pump interruptions. Power fluctuations or outages will cause the pump to lose power and stop working.
2. Clogging Issues: If there are obstructions such as debris or sediment in the pump inlet or pipeline, it will cause poor water flow, affecting the normal pumping of the pump. In addition, filter clogging will also reduce the flow rate, eventually causing the pump to stop working.
3. Water Level Issues: When the water level of the water source being pumped is lower than the pump suction inlet, the pump may be unable to pump water due to insufficient suction. This is common when pumping water from underground sources, where a drop in water level causes the pump to be unable to obtain sufficient water.
4. Mechanical Failures: Failures in the bearings, seals, or other key components of the multi-stage pump may also cause pumping interruptions. For example, bearing wear can cause unstable pump operation, and seal damage can cause leakage, affecting pump performance.
5. Changes in Liquid Properties: When the properties of the liquid being transported change (such as increased viscosity, increased solid particles, etc.), it may reduce the pumping efficiency of the pump, and in severe cases, it may cause pumping interruptions.
6. Improper Operation: Misoperation by the operator may also cause multi-stage pump interruptions. For example, incorrect parameter settings or incorrect operating procedures may affect the normal operation of the pump.
7. Insufficient Maintenance: If the multi-stage pump has not been maintained or serviced for a long time, it may cause wear and tear or clogging of key components, affecting the performance and lifespan of the pump.
In response to the above reasons, corresponding measures can be taken to solve the problem of multi-stage pump interruptions. For example, maintaining stable power supply, clearing obstructions, monitoring the water source level, timely repair or replacement of faulty components, adjusting operating parameters, strengthening maintenance, etc. In addition, regular inspection and maintenance of the pump is also an effective means of preventing pumping interruptions. Through comprehensive analysis and the adoption of appropriate measures, the efficient and stable operation of the multi-stage pump can be ensured, improving its service life and efficiency.
